About the Evergreen Public Schools
Evergreen Public Schools is a school institution located at 13413 Northeast LeRoy Haagen Memorial Drive in Vancouver, Washington, United States. The institution recently received a wonderful breakfast and fun gifts for every first-grader during Read Across America Week from Beaches Restaurant. The Board President, Rob Perkins, and Deputy Superintendent, Dr. Kimberlee Armstrong, along with Superintendent John Boyd, discussed the 2024-25 budget in a recent episode. The institution also highlights uplifting and inspiring stories of students and staff in Evergreen Public Schools in their Good News Report. They provide resources for Behavioral Health & Suicide Prevention, ASB Information, Nondiscrimination Statement, and Website Accessibility.
